James Morris wrote:
> The following patch implements a new "security" table for iptables, so
> that MAC (SELinux etc.) networking rules can be managed separately to
> standard DAC rules.
> 
> This is to help with distro integration of the new secmark-based
> network controls, per various previous discussions.
> 
> The need for a separate table arises from the fact that existing tools
> and usage of iptables will likely clash with centralized MAC policy
> management.
> 
> The SECMARK and CONNSECMARK targets will still be valid in the mangle
> table to prevent breakage of existing users.
